The value of \(\int_{4}^{7} \frac{(11-x)^{2}}{x^{2}+(11-x)^{2}} d x\) is

  1. A 1
  2. B \(1 / 2\)
  3. C \(3 / 2\)
  4. D 0

Correct Answer

(C) \(3 / 2\)

Let
\(I =\int_{4}^{7} \frac{(11-x)^{2}}{x^{2}+(11-x)^{2}} d x \)
\( =\int_{4}^{7} \frac{x^{2}}{(11-x)^{2}+x^{2}} d x\)
On adding Eqs. (i) and (ii), we get
\(
2 I=\int_{4}^{7} 1 d x=[x]_{4}^{7}=3
\)
\(
\Rightarrow \quad I=\frac{3}{2}
\)
